Jainaws - Tosham, Bhiwani
Jainaws is a village situated in the Tosham tehsil of Bhiwani district, Haryana. It is located approximately 30 km from the tehsil headquarters in Tosham and around 30 km from the district headquarters in Bhiwani. Jainawas serves as the Gram Panchayat for Jainaws village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Jainaws is 061242. The village covers a total geographical area of 536 hectares and falls under the 127029 pincode. Siwani is the nearest town.
Jainaws village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Tosham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Bhiwani-Mahendragarh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Jainaws
As per Census 2011, Jainaws village has a total population of 1,237 people, consisting of 650 males and 587 females. The village has 236 households and a sex ratio of 903 females per 1,000 males. There are 151 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 801 literate and 436 illiterate residents. Additionally, 33 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Jainaws are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,237 | 650 | 587 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 151 | 83 | 68 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 33 | 18 | 15 |
| Literate Population | 801 | 483 | 318 |
| Illiterate Population | 436 | 167 | 269 |

Transport and Connectivity of Jainaws
Jainaws is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Jaina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Bhiwani to Jainaws is about 30 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
